Minox has unveiled a new miniature classic digital camera under the name of Minox DCC 14.0, which features a 14-megapixel sensor.

The Germany-based camera manufacturer is very popular for releasing cameras with intriguing designs. After having announced a DCC 5.1 mini-camera, the company has now revealed a 14-megapixel version of the digital product.

Minox DCC 14.0 miniature classic camera features a 14-megapixel CMOS image sensor and a 35mm equivalent of 41mm.

Minox DCC 14-megapixel miniature camera is a tiny German ingenious masterpiece

The Minox DCC 14.0 is no longer just a replica of an older Leica camera. However, there are some similarities between the two, because the design is still inspired from German shooters pushed on the market back in the 1950s.

Even though it is very tiny, the Minox DCC 14-megapixel classic camera comes packed with amazing features. The specifications sheet includes a 14-megapixel CMOS image sensor, 2-inch LCD screen, SD memory card slot, and a hot shoe, which will allow photographers to attach a custom optical viewfinder on the camera.

The new Minox DCC 14.0 employs a 7.4mm lens, which provides a 35mm equivalent of 41mm and a maximum aperture of f/2.4. The entire camera was built as a 1:3 replica of German “ingenious masterpiece” products released more than 60 years ago.

Minox DCC 14.0 does not record HD videos, but it can hold 32GB of data

Minox added that the camera had been built on five lens elements with IR filter glass. Unfortunately, the digital product was not big enough to be able to record HD movies, but it will capture AVI films at VGA resolution.

Multimedia content will be stored on an SD card of up to 32GB. It is worth noting that the DCC is powered by a rechargeable Li-ion battery.

ISO sensitivity is clocked at 100 and there is no optical zoom. However, photographers will have a 4x digital zoom at their disposal.

The Minox DCC 14.0 miniature camera offers a minimum focusing distance of 50 centimeters, but no image stabilization technology, therefore users will need a steady hand when taking photos from small distances.

The digital classic camera will become available in the following weeks for a price around $200. Minox will offer two versions of the camera, one in black and the other one in silver.
